| | |
| | | import { DEFAULT_LAYOUT } from '../base'; |
| | | import { AppRouteRecordRaw } from '../types'; |
| | | const session: AppRouteRecordRaw = { |
| | | path: '/session', |
| | | name: 'session', |
| | | path: '/sessionManager', |
| | | name: 'sessionManager', |
| | | component: DEFAULT_LAYOUT, |
| | | meta: { |
| | | locale: 'menu.session', |
| | | requiresAuth: true, |
| | | icon: 'icon-voice', |
| | | order: 3, |
| | | order: 1, |
| | | hideInMenu:false |
| | | }, |
| | | children:[ |
| | | { |
| | | path:'sessionManager', |
| | | path:'/sessionManager', |
| | | name:"sessionManager", |
| | | meta:{ |
| | | locale: '会话管理', |
| | | requiresAuth: true, |
| | | hideInMenu:true, |
| | | roles: ['*'], |
| | | // activeMenu:'session' |
| | | }, |
| | | component:()=>import('@/views/session/sessionManager/index.vue'), |
| | | }, |
| | | { |
| | | path:'sessionRecordsManager', |
| | | name:"sessionRecordsManager", |
| | | meta:{ |
| | | locale: '会话记录', |
| | | requiresAuth: true, |
| | | roles: ['*'], |
| | | }, |
| | | component:()=>import('@/views/session/sessionRecordsManager/index.vue'), |
| | | component:()=>import('@/views/sessionManager/index.vue'), |
| | | } |
| | | ] |
| | | }; |